On 2021/12/22 8:37, Naoya Horiguchi wrote:
> On Tue, Dec 21, 2021 at 03:49:08PM +0800, Liu Shixin wrote:
>> Hulk Robot reported a panic in put_page_testzero() when testing madvise()
>> with MADV_SOFT_OFFLINE. The BUG() is triggered when retrying get_any_page().
>> This is because we keep MF_COUNT_INCREASED flag in second try but the refcnt
>> is not increased.
> Hi Shixin,
>
> Thanks you for the report.
>
> I'm not still sure about the logic behind the bug.
> madvise(MADV_SOFT_OFFLINE) should not work on free pages because
> madvise_inject_error() pins the target page with get_user_pages_fast()
> (MF_COUNT_INCREASED means refcount is incremented by the caller).
> The retry logic can be called when soft_offline_free_page() fails, so
> the logic assumes that the target page is a free page. So why does
> clearing MF_COUNT_INCREASED affect and solve the issue?
>
> It seems to me that if soft_offline_page() is called on a free page
> with MF_COUNT_INCREASED set, then it's problematic itself.
>
> Thanks,
> Naoya Horiguchi

The page is not free when soft_offline_page() is called. In get_any_page(),
if MF_COUNT_INCREASED is set and !HWPoisonHandlable(page), put_page()
will be called firstly and then goto try_again. The page is freed in this period.

Thanks,
Liu Shixin

>> Fixes: b94e02822deb ("mm,hwpoison: try to narrow window race for free pages")
>> Reported-by: Hulk Robot <hulkci@huawei.com>
>> Signed-off-by: Liu Shixin <liushixin2@huawei.com>
>> ---
>> mm/memory-failure.c | 1 +
>>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)
>>
>> diff --git a/mm/memory-failure.c b/mm/memory-failure.c
>> index 68d9a35f8908..160526f83bcb 100644
>> --- a/mm/memory-failure.c
>> +++ b/mm/memory-failure.c
>> @@ -2288,6 +2288,7 @@ int soft_offline_page(unsigned long pfn, int flags)
>> } else if (ret == 0) {
>> if (soft_offline_free_page(page) && try_again) {
>> try_again = false;
>> + flags &= ~MF_COUNT_INCREASED;
>> goto retry;
>> }
>> }
